excel如何按项目筛选数据库

excel如何按项目筛选数据库

Excel如何按项目筛选数据库这一问题可以通过使用筛选功能、创建数据透视表、应用高级筛选、编写VBA宏等方法来解决。本文将详细介绍如何使用这些方法来高效地筛选数据库数据。特别是使用筛选功能这一方法,我们将详细展开描述。

一、使用筛选功能

1.1 添加筛选器

在Excel中,筛选功能是最基础也是最常用的方法之一。首先,确保你的数据集是一个表格形式,即每列都有标题。然后,选择你的数据区域,点击“数据”选项卡中的“筛选”按钮。这样,每列标题旁边都会出现一个下拉箭头。

1.2 应用筛选条件

点击你想要筛选的列标题旁边的下拉箭头,会弹出一个菜单。在这个菜单中,你可以选择特定的值来筛选数据。你可以通过勾选或取消勾选复选框来选择要筛选的项目。例如,如果你有一个“项目名称”列,点击该列标题旁边的下拉箭头,然后选择你要筛选的项目名称即可。

1.3 自定义筛选条件

除了简单的值筛选,Excel还提供了自定义筛选条件。例如,你可以选择“文本筛选”选项,然后选择“包含”或“等于”等条件,输入你要筛选的文本。这样,你可以更灵活地筛选数据。

1.4 清除筛选

如果你想恢复显示所有数据,可以再次点击“筛选”按钮,选择“清除筛选”。这样所有数据都会重新显示出来。

二、创建数据透视表

2.1 创建数据透视表

数据透视表是Excel中另一个强大的工具,可以帮助你按项目筛选数据库。首先,选择你的数据区域,点击“插入”选项卡,然后选择“数据透视表”。在弹出的对话框中,选择新建工作表或现有工作表作为数据透视表的位置。

2.2 配置数据透视表

在数据透视表字段列表中,将“项目名称”拖到行标签区域,将其他你想要分析的数据字段拖到数值区域。这样,你可以生成一个按项目分组的数据透视表。

2.3 应用筛选条件

数据透视表的好处在于它自带筛选功能。你可以点击数据透视表字段列表中的“项目名称”旁边的下拉箭头,选择你要筛选的项目。数据透视表会自动更新,只显示你选择的项目的数据。

2.4 更新数据透视表

如果你的数据源发生了变化,你可以右键点击数据透视表,然后选择“刷新”来更新数据透视表。这样,数据透视表会根据最新的数据源重新计算和显示数据。

三、应用高级筛选

3.1 设置条件区域

高级筛选功能比基本筛选功能更强大,可以让你设置更复杂的筛选条件。首先,在数据表旁边空出几行,复制你的列标题,作为条件区域。在条件区域下方,输入你要筛选的条件。

3.2 应用高级筛选

选择你的数据区域,点击“数据”选项卡中的“高级”按钮。在弹出的对话框中,选择“将筛选结果复制到其他位置”,然后选择你的条件区域和目标区域。

3.3 清除筛选结果

如果你想清除筛选结果,可以删除目标区域中的数据。这样,数据表会恢复到原始状态。

四、编写VBA宏

4.1 启用开发工具

VBA宏提供了更高的灵活性,可以帮助你自动化筛选过程。首先,确保你已启用开发工具。点击“文件”选项卡,选择“选项”,然后在“自定义功能区”中勾选“开发工具”。

4.2 编写VBA代码

点击“开发工具”选项卡,选择“宏”,然后选择“录制宏”。在录制宏的过程中,执行你要自动化的筛选操作。完成后,停止录制宏。你可以点击“查看代码”来查看和编辑生成的VBA代码。

4.3 运行VBA宏

保存并关闭VBA编辑器。在Excel中,你可以通过点击“开发工具”选项卡中的“宏”按钮来运行你编写的VBA宏。这样,Excel会自动执行你录制的筛选操作。

4.4 调试和优化VBA代码

如果你的VBA代码有问题,你可以使用VBA编辑器中的调试工具来查找和修复问题。你还可以优化代码,提高其运行效率。

五、使用研发项目管理系统PingCode和通用项目协作软件Worktile

5.1 研发项目管理系统PingCode

研发项目管理系统PingCode是一个专为研发团队设计的项目管理工具。它提供了强大的数据筛选和分析功能,可以帮助你更高效地管理项目数据。你可以将Excel中的数据导入PingCode,然后使用其内置的筛选和分析工具来管理和分析数据。

5.2 通用项目协作软件Worktile

通用项目协作软件Worktile是一款通用的项目协作工具,适用于各种类型的项目管理。它提供了灵活的筛选和视图功能,可以帮助你按项目筛选和管理数据。你可以将Excel中的数据导入Worktile,然后使用其强大的筛选功能来管理项目数据。

通过以上方法,你可以在Excel中高效地按项目筛选数据库数据。无论是使用筛选功能、创建数据透视表、应用高级筛选,还是编写VBA宏,这些方法都可以帮助你更好地管理和分析数据。如果你需要更强大的项目管理和数据分析功能,可以考虑使用PingCode和Worktile这两款工具。

相关问答FAQs:

1. 如何在Excel中按项目筛选数据库?
在Excel中按项目筛选数据库非常简单。首先,确保你的数据表格已经正确地设置好。然后,选择你想要筛选的列,并点击“数据”选项卡上的“筛选”按钮。在弹出的筛选菜单中,选择你想要筛选的项目,Excel将会自动筛选出符合条件的数据。

2. Excel如何使用高级筛选功能进行数据库筛选?
如果你想要更精确地筛选数据库,可以使用Excel的高级筛选功能。在Excel中,选择你的数据表格,并点击“数据”选项卡上的“高级筛选”按钮。在弹出的对话框中,选择你要筛选的列和条件,并设置好筛选结果的输出区域。点击“确定”后,Excel将会根据你的设置筛选出符合条件的数据。

3. 如何在Excel中按多个项目同时筛选数据库?
如果你想要按多个项目同时筛选数据库,可以使用Excel的自动筛选功能。在Excel中,选择你的数据表格,并点击“数据”选项卡上的“筛选”按钮。在弹出的筛选菜单中,选择你想要筛选的多个项目,Excel将会同时筛选出符合所有条件的数据。如果要取消筛选,只需点击筛选菜单上的“清除筛选”按钮即可。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1865135

(0)
Edit2Edit2
上一篇 5天前
下一篇 5天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部